I don't know if it's an error (translation), but according to auto-cpufreq (as I understand it), the battery is discharged even when it is plugged in. In my opinion the program can take bad values in boost management and so on (although I don't see that it would change anything).
Unless I'm stupid and I misunderstand something.
it seems that psutil
doesn't recognize the battery state: power_plugged=None
.
How did u install it, did u use snap?
BTW: didn't we met on reddit (just recognized same CPU lol)?
Nope. I have MSI Alpha 15 with dual Radeon GPUs. That's why I bought it :P
I install AUR version, but snap also have this problem. Ofc. this is hipotetical problem, because everything works, but I don't know if the program will go into power-saving mode.
Oh, I see, than it's not due to the snap sandboxing.
So, there is same bug in the psutil
upstream
https://github.com/giampaolo/psutil/issues/1647
